Context: Ardenfell line margins slipped three points over two quarters. Drivers: input steel costs, aggressive discounting at the Westmoor branch, and a stale price book. Proposal: uplift list prices four percent, tighten discount authority to regional level, sunset the two lowest-margin SKUs. Risk: volume loss at Halverton accounts, estimated under two percent. Decision requested at Thursday's review. Modelling assumptions are in the appendix pack. The commercial reasoning leadership wants kept close is noted directly below.

board note of tajop-yajof: The finance team signed off on a budget of $77.6 million for Project Pramir.

# Flaglight Rollouts — Approvals

Quick version for on-call: any rollout touching more than 5% of traffic needs an approval in Flaglight before the ramp continues. Kill switches don't need approval — just flip them and note it in the incident channel. Scheduled ramps pause automatically if error budget burns hot. If you're stuck at 2 a.m. with a pending approval, there's one person authorized to override, and that's the approver below.

account owner for tagep-bafof: Norael Gilax Juleth

**Loading Dock — what you need to know**

The dock at Carraway House takes deliveries weekdays from 07:30 to 15:00 — couriers arriving later get turned away, so warn them! Reception signs in all drivers and points them to bay two. If you need to pop down to accept a parcel yourself, the dock door opens with:

door code, kajog-tagep: bdg-C-37

Vendor note for the sync: Proctorline, who handle our exam-proctoring queue for Certavia assessments, have changed their SLA. Queue items now get a 15-minute review target during business hours, 45 minutes overnight. Our side: the Hollowbrook service must tag sessions with priority flags before enqueueing, or they fall to the slow lane. Backlog from last week's spike is cleared. Escalations for stuck proctoring sessions should go to their operations desk.

billing contact of tahog-tafog = istox@qirvanlabs.corp

**Ticket #412 — Staging rebuilds broken on Pagewright**

Heads up, future folks: incremental static rebuilds on staging were silently falling back to full builds because the env file was missing the webhook signing secret. The Pagewright builder refuses partial rebuilds without it and doesn't log why (fun!). Fix is one line in .env.staging, added right below this note.

secret setting of tajof-bahif: COURIER_KEY3=65d